The ICAO Standard — Used Across the EU

The International Civil Aviation Organization (ICAO) defines the global passport photo standard followed by all EU member states. Almost every European country uses 35×45 mm with a plain light background.

📐Photo size35 × 45 mm
🖨️Resolutionmin. 300 DPI
👤Head height70–80 % (31–36mm)
◻️BackgroundWhite / light grey

Common rules for all EU countries

  • Straight-on, facing the camera
  • Neutral expression, mouth closed
  • Eyes fully open and visible
  • Even, shadow-free lighting on face and background
  • No glasses (ICAO standard since 2017)
  • No headwear (except religious or medical reasons)
  • No coloured or patterned background
  • No shadows on face or background

Germany: BSI PointID rule for Reisepass and Personalausweis

Since May 2025, German passports (Reisepass) and national ID cards (Personalausweis) require photos taken and certified in person at an approved PointID photo studio. Online-generated photos are not accepted for these two documents.ID Wizard is suitable for German driver licences, visa applications, and other documents where the PointID rule does not apply. For Reisepass or Personalausweis, please visit a certified PointID studio.
